Working Principle of Worm Gearbox
A worm gearbox works on the principle of a worm wheel interacting with a worm gear. The worm gear, also known as the input gear, is driven by the integrated motor, while the worm wheel, also known as the output gear, is driven by the worm gear. The helical shape of the worm gear enables it to engage with the teeth of the worm wheel, resulting in torque transfer and rotational motion.
Selecting the Right Worm Gearbox
When choosing a worm gearbox for a specific application, several factors need to be considered:
- Required torque and speed ratio
- Environmental conditions, such as temperature and humidity
- Noise level requirements
- Mounting and space constraints
- Maintenance and serviceability

Installation of Worm Gearbox
The installation process for a worm gearbox with integrated motor involves the following steps:
- Prepare the mounting surface and ensure it is clean and free from any debris.
- Align the gearbox with the mounting surface and secure it in place using appropriate fasteners.
- Ensure proper alignment between the input and output shafts for efficient power transmission.
- Connect the motor to the power source and verify the rotation direction.
- Test the gearbox for smooth operation and make any necessary adjustments.
